You wouldn't pour a luxury perfume into a disposable water bottle, right? We treat materials the same way. For perfume sample vials with droppers, we offer two primary options—glass and plastic—each chosen for specific benefits, but both held to medical-grade standards:
Every batch of material undergoes a 3-step test before it even hits the production line: a purity check (no hidden chemicals), a stress test (can it handle temperature changes during shipping?), and a scent compatibility test (will it react with common perfume ingredients like alcohol or essential oils?). If it fails any, we send it back—no exceptions.
Perfume is delicate. A single dust particle can alter its scent, and bacteria can ruin its shelf life. That's why our production happens in a dust-free, GMP-compliant workshop. Think of it as a lab for packaging: air is filtered 12 times per hour, workers wear full-body suits and gloves, and surfaces are sanitized every 2 hours. When we say "clean," we mean medically clean —the same standards hospitals use for surgical tools.
Why does this matter for your perfume samples? Because even the tiniest speck of dust in the vial can make your fragrance smell "off" to a customer. With our GMP workshop, you can trust that what's in the vial is only your perfume—nothing else.
Let's talk about the star of the show: the dropper. A bad dropper can ruin even the best vial. Imagine a customer trying to apply your perfume, and the dropper either releases too much (drowning the scent) or too little (barely a whiff). That's why we obsess over dropper design.
Our droppers are calibrated to release 0.05ml per drop—consistently. That might sound tiny, but in perfume terms, it's the difference between a customer experiencing the top notes and missing them entirely. We test each dropper 3 times during production: first for accuracy (does it release the right amount?), then for smoothness (does it glide easily, or stick?), and finally for leak resistance (we shake vials upside down for 5 minutes—if even a drop escapes, it's rejected).
And the rubber bulb? We use food-grade silicone, not cheap plastic. It's soft to the touch, easy to squeeze, and won't crack or harden over time—so even if a sample vial sits on a shelf for 6 months, the dropper still works like it's brand new.
